A vulnerability classified as problematic was found in NotePad++ up to version 8.1. This vulnerability allows for an uncontrolled search path manipulation in the file dbghelp.exe, leading to potential local attacks. The CVSS score for this vulnerability is 5.3, indicating a medium severity level, which reflects the need for organizations to take it seriously. Attackers must approach this vulnerability locally, making it essential for defenders to ensure their systems are secured against such threats.
The urgency for organizations to address this vulnerability is high, especially considering the potential impacts on confidentiality, integrity, and availability. The vendor was contacted about this disclosure but did not respond, which raises concerns about the timeliness of potential remediation. Given the lack of response from the vendor, organizations using affected versions should prioritize applying any available patches or updates.
Currently, there is no public exploit confirmed, but there is a known proof of concept available on GitHub, which demonstrates the nature of the vulnerability. Organizations are encouraged to review their usage of Notepad++ and ensure that they have appropriate mitigations in place.
Organizations should prioritize patching immediately to mitigate risks associated with this vulnerability. Affected systems include all versions of Notepad++ prior to version 8.1, and because of the potential impacts, it is critical to implement remediation strategies without delay.
For more detailed information on vulnerability management and best practices, organizations can refer to resources such as the vulnerability management program design guide.
In conclusion, the medium severity of this vulnerability in Notepad++ necessitates immediate attention from organizations using the affected software. Ensuring systems are updated and secure against this type of threat is crucial in maintaining operational integrity.
Vulnerability Details
The vulnerability identified as CVE-2023-6401 affects Notepad++ versions up to 8.1. The official description states that an unknown functionality of the file dbghelp.exe is affected, which leads to uncontrolled search path vulnerabilities. The CVSS score assigned to this vulnerability is 5.3, categorizing it as medium severity based on the impact it could have on confidentiality, integrity, and availability.
The vulnerability type is classified under CWE-427, which refers to untrusted search path vulnerabilities. This indicates that an attacker could potentially exploit this vulnerability through local manipulation. The publication date for this vulnerability is November 30, 2023, and it has been modified since its initial disclosure.
Technical Analysis
The root cause of this vulnerability lies in the way Notepad++ handles its search paths. The manipulation of the dbghelp.exe file allows attackers to control the search path, potentially leading to arbitrary code execution. The attack vector is classified as local, meaning that local access to the affected system is required to exploit this vulnerability.
The attack complexity is considered low, as attackers only need basic access to the system to exploit the vulnerability. Privileges required are also low, indicating that even users with limited permissions could potentially exploit the flaw. User interaction is not required, which further lowers the complexity of executing an attack.
The impacts of this vulnerability are also classified as low regarding confidentiality, integrity, and availability. This means that while the exploitation of this vulnerability could lead to undesirable outcomes, the immediate effects on system operations may not be severe, but they should still not be underestimated.
Risk & Impact Analysis
The deployment of this vulnerability in real-world scenarios poses significant risks to organizations, especially those utilizing Notepad++. The fact that this vulnerability can be exploited locally means that insiders or users with physical access to the machines could leverage this flaw for malicious purposes. The potential blast radius could include unauthorized access to sensitive files or execution of arbitrary code.
Organizations must recognize the importance of addressing this vulnerability promptly. The risk to organizations includes potential data breaches and loss of integrity in systems that utilize Notepad++. Given the medium CVSS score, organizations should address this vulnerability in their priority patch cycle to mitigate potential risks.
Exploitation Status
Signal | Status |
|---|---|
Known Exploit | Yes |
Public PoC | Yes |
Actively Exploited | No |
Ransomware Use | No |
Affected Versions
All versions of Notepad++ prior to version 8.1 are affected by this vulnerability. Organizations should assess their use of Notepad++ and apply any necessary updates to mitigate risks associated with this vulnerability.
Mitigation & Remediation
To mitigate this vulnerability, organizations should prioritize applying patches and updates to Notepad++. As this vulnerability is classified as medium, it is essential to address it in the next available patch cycle. If a patch is not available, organizations should consider implementing workarounds such as restricting access to the application directory where Notepad++ is installed.
Additionally, organizations should review their configuration settings and implement hardening measures to reduce exposure to similar vulnerabilities in the future. Regular monitoring for suspicious activity related to Notepad++ can also help identify potential exploitation attempts.
For a deeper understanding of effective penetration testing strategies, organizations can explore our penetration testing services to ensure their systems are secure.
Detection Guidance
Organizations should monitor logs for indicators of unusual behavior related to Notepad++. This includes unexpected file access patterns, especially in the dbghelp.exe file, as well as any unauthorized changes to its directory. Behavioral anomalies in user access to Notepad++ could also indicate exploitation attempts.
AppSecure Threat Intelligence Insight
The long-term significance of CVE-2023-6401 highlights the ongoing need for organizations to stay vigilant about the software they deploy. It represents a broader trend in vulnerabilities related to path manipulation, reminding security teams to review their applications for similar weaknesses. Security teams can learn from this incident by implementing stricter controls around file access and ensuring that applications handle paths securely.
Organizations should also consider adopting a comprehensive security framework that includes regular security assessments and audits. For more insights on how to strengthen your security posture, check out our resources on penetration testing methodology and vulnerability management program design to improve defensive strategies.
In conclusion, the lessons from CVE-2023-6401 emphasize the importance of proactive security measures and regular software updates to mitigate risks effectively.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

.webp)